Anonymous wrote:Anonymous wrote:Can you eat dark chocolate on paleo?
OP here. I have exhausted my research on both paleo and primal. You can eat minimal amounts of dark chocolate, dairy, alcohol on primal. None of the above on paleo.
It seems that a lot of people say they are paleo, but seem to really be following primal.
However, under the covers, all of it really a zero carb diet, except through veggies and fruits.
